Christopher Lloyd To Appear In ‘The Mandalorian’ Season 3

March 18, 2022Dempsey Pillot

According to The Hollywood Reporter, legendary comedic actor Christopher Lloyd has just joined the cast The Mandalorian and will appear in the upcoming third season.

Character details are being kept close to the vest, but it will more than likely be a guest role.

Lloyd is most known as Doc Brown in the Back to the Future franchise. He’s also appeared in classic films such as Clue, The Addams Family, and Who Framed Roger Rabbit?

Despite disappearing from the limelight in recent years, Lloyd has not stopped acting. Just last year, he starred in the John Wick-esque action comedy Nobody alongside Bob Odenkirk.

Season three of The Mandalorian is currently filming in New Mexico until the end of March when it is expected to wrap just before filming begins on Ahsoka at the beginning of April. Filming for the season began by October 13, 2021, filming under the working title Buccaneer. Details on the third season are being kept under wraps.

We do know, however, that production has been moving forward on the series without star Pedro Pascal as he is currently finishing up shooting the HBO Max series The Last of Us, based on the popular video game franchise. Pascal is expected to do voice work in ADR. The series is expected to return to Disney+ in late 2022/early 2023.
